Output e58af129734d498b6692fa7c4922cc9695165c2258063b8455717476be848335:1

value
2935196
script pubkey
OP_0 OP_PUSHBYTES_32 1fe25266f346f6a74b226fe18fafeb8bc8e938ebf9a92d8212f35d4175fd272c
address
bc1qrl39yehngmm2wjezdlscltlt30ywjw8tlx5jmqsj7dw5za0ayukqugstzt
transaction
e58af129734d498b6692fa7c4922cc9695165c2258063b8455717476be848335
spent
true